Austria nel XVIII secolo. Le foreste circondano i villaggi. L'uccisione di un bambino fa condannare a morte una donna. Agnes si prepara alla vita matrimoniale con il suo amato, ma la sua gio... Leggi tuttoAustria nel XVIII secolo. Le foreste circondano i villaggi. L'uccisione di un bambino fa condannare a morte una donna.     5salmon62

    A bleak study of suicide by proxy

    This film is about depression and suicide in 18th century rural Austria.

    It is wonderfully shot and we're told it is historically accurate and based on true events of actual women from that period.

    This is not a horror film to be clear.

    This is not a must-see film, either.

    I think it may be an interesting film for psychology students or professionals, and definitely for serious film students.

    If one is familiar with depression and interested in it's historical interpretation, this film is relevant.

    Other than those instances, I would not watch this film. Its simply bleak from start to finish and there's no redemption for anyone. You'll feel bad during and after your viewing.

    Again, this is a well-shot, historical perspective on suicide by proxy. I felt that it was unnecessary to watch this film to understand that phenomenon.
    yusufpiskin

    Long... But Amazing...

    The filmmaking duo Veronika Franz and Severin Fiala have already proven their mettle to global audiences with their chilling films "Goodnight Mommy" (2014) and "The Lodge" (2019). As a horror aficionado, their latest project, "Des Teufels Bad," has been a source of immense anticipation for me.

    This Austrian/German co-production transports us to 18th century Europe, where the characters we encounter are the ancestors of those depicted in Robert Eggers' "The Witch" (2015).

    While monotheistic Middle Eastern religions have tried to impose their dogma on humanity for 5,000 years, it hasn't been easy to eradicate our pagan roots. Even today, from rural America to the Mesopotamian shores of Turkey, Muslims, Jews, and Christians lead lives intertwined with pagan culture, despite the prohibitions of their respective faiths.

    The film's premiere at the Berlin International Film Festival and its disqualification from Eurimages funding demonstrate Shudder's unwavering commitment to quality horror cinema.

    Martin Gschlacht's exceptional cinematography, coupled with Anja Plaschg's (of the band Soap&Skin) haunting score, elevates this disturbing story into the pantheon of unforgettable folk/horror films. The meticulous attention to ambiance and authentic historical detail, combined with a screenplay based on extensive research into the era when chronic depression drove hundreds in Europe - mostly women - to escape the hell of their daily lives through murder, make "Des Teufels Bad" truly deserving of all the praise and awards it has received.

    "Des Teufels Bad" is a German idiom that describes a dangerous, risky situation with potentially dire consequences. It's often used when someone, intentionally or not, puts themselves in harm's way. I hadn't heard this expression since my school days at the German High School in Istanbul, where it appeared in a few assigned texts. The film stirred up those old memories, adding another layer of unease to the experience.

    I've read in a few places that the film's story is inspired by real events, but I neither believe it nor would be surprised if it were true. Hollywood has a history of manipulating moviegoers' emotions with such claims in their PR campaigns, but the history of Abrahamic religions is indeed rife with such tragic events.

    In short, I hope SHUDDER releases this film on Blu-Ray so I can add it to my collection.

    7ferguson-6

    a celebration of misery

    Greetings again from the darkness. If you simply have too much happiness and joy in your life right now, filmmakers Severin Fiala and Veronika Franz (GOODNIGHT MOMMY 2014, THE LODGE 2019) have an elixir for you. Their film, based on historical records from 1750 in Upper Austria, is just about as bleak as any movie I can recall. It has the look and feel of a folk horror, but it's more about a slow trek to madness by way of depression.

    If you haven't stopped reading yet, you should know that the film looks gorgeous thanks to cinematographer Martin Gschlatt (GOODNIGHT MOMMY 2014, REVANCHE 2008). The color palette and camera work bring a texture to the film that is rarely seen on screen. But enough optimistic chatter. The opening sequence finds stressed out new mother Ewa (Natalia Baranova) carrying her screaming baby through the woods to the top of a stunning waterfall near the Austrian Alps. We next see Ewa at the church confessing, "I've committed a crime." It's what's known as 'suicide by proxy' so that one's sins may be forgiven prior to execution. The ultimate loophole.

    We next see Agnes (musician Anja Plashg) as she prepares for her wedding. In fact, this may be the only glimpse of happiness in the entire film ... at least as I recall. Of course, my initial description of the film would not be accurate if Agnes' joy lingered. Her mood turns quickly at the reception as she spots her new husband Wolf (David Scheid) leering longingly at another man, and then making things worse with his actions in their wedding night bed. This is after he blows all of their money on a house Agnes doesn't much like. Wolf chose it since it's close to his mother's house. Maria Hofstatter plays one of the most intrusive mothers-in-law one could be stuck with.

    The rest of the film is us following the slow descent of Agnes, as each day's misery builds upon the previous. Trips to "the Barber" are horrific, and Agnes desperately searches for a way out of the situation. The practical effects here are excellent, combining with the cinematography, acting, and direction for a technically stellar film. However, it does feel like a celebration of suffering, and it's likely more for cinephiles than it is for the average movie goer. It opens with a tragically violent act, soon followed by another. Then we are subjected to Agnes' helplessness in a hopeless situation, until we finally end with more violence. Enjoy Austria's Oscar submission for Best International Film!

    7kewilson-1

    Better Next Time!

    @KenTheCritic

    The brilliant filmmakers who gave us "Goodnight Mommy" and "The Lodge" are back to add to their credits. Directors/Writers Severin Fiala and Veronika Franz bring us "The Devil's Bath (Des Teufels Bad)" set in 1700s Austria and continue to show us that they are a staple in this genre. It's an unsettling thriller that recounts an actual part of European history. Fiala and Franz were intrigued with the interrogations, trials, and murders of women who killed children back during that time and how the community would unify in the execution of them. These women were clearly victims, but history just shows that they referred to them as witches. They dove into hundreds of cases that Associate Professor Kathy Stuart of The University of California of Davis acquired. "The Devil's Bath" is now available to stream on Shudder.

    In "The Devil's Bath", Agnes (Anja Plaschg) is newly married and just crazy for her husband, Wolf (David Scheig). She spends time with her husband, but her life becomes more and more depressing as she is trying to get acclimated with married life. As her mental health is lacking, her mother-in-law (portrayed by Maria Hofstatter) starts berating her until she just wants to give up. She starts believing that there's only one way out.

    "The Devil's Bath" is a slow burn and isn't as suspenseful as "Goodnight Mommy" getting lost on developing the time it was set in than on what is happening to Agnes, but I appreciate what Fiala and Franz did with the film and the research that went into writing the screenplay. The cinematography helps paint this dreary landscape of gloom, isolation and sadness. Anja Plaschg actually creates the film's score as well. She is a musician that goes by the name Soap&Skin. Fiala and Franz are about to adapt "A Head Full of Ghosts" by Paul Tremblay and that film should be more apprehensive than even their first feature.
